Transaction fbd80e23b6529c0646a21f648f2e632cf498887682d73b7cb6777b2202a59017
1 Input
1 Output
-
fbd80e23b6529c0646a21f648f2e632cf498887682d73b7cb6777b2202a59017:0
- value
- 469020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50dac0748ddc5afbe1c6146b25a1a2c8e86c847a OP_EQUAL
- address
- 394Y32htu6d5rojSopximrdFZ9F16jhRWg